    public Binding createBinding(BindingInfo binding) {
        XMLBinding xb = new XMLBinding(binding);
       
        xb.getInInterceptors().add(new AttachmentInInterceptor());   
        xb.getInInterceptors().add(new StaxInInterceptor());
        xb.getInInterceptors().add(new DocLiteralInInterceptor());
        xb.getInInterceptors().add(new XMLMessageInInterceptor());
       
        xb.getOutInterceptors().add(new AttachmentOutInterceptor());
        xb.getOutInterceptors().add(new StaxOutInterceptor());
